At approximately 0452 on 03/26/09, Sequoya … At approximately 0452 on 03/26/09, Sequoyah Unit 2 received an Automatic Reactor trip on Reactor Coolant Pump Busses Undervoltage. A loss of Common Service Station Transformer C caused a loss of power to the 2B and 2D Unit Boards. The 2B and 2D unit boards are the 6.9Kv electrical feeds to the 2-2 and 2-4 RCPs, respectively. RCPs 2-1 and 2-3 are running.</br>ESF functions initiated as designed including Aux Feed Water auto-start, automatic Feedwater isolation, and auto-start of all four EDGs. The 2A Shutdown Board is being powered from the 2A EDG.</br>The plant is currently being maintained in Mode 3 at approximately 547 degrees F /2235 PSIG. Decay heat is being removed by the auxiliary feedwater system and Steam Generator Atmospheric Relief valves.</br>The cause of the loss of Common Service Station Transformer C is not known at this time and investigation is ongoing.</br>All rods inserted as expected. No safety related equipment is out of service. Unit 2 has no known Steam Generator Tube leaks.</br>The licensee notified the NRC Resident Inspector.ensee notified the NRC Resident Inspector. +
